Industrial-Grade Drying Technology
We deploy high-speed air movers and LGR dehumidifiers to pull moisture from deep within your walls. This aggressive approach prevents structural rot and ensures a completely dry environment for your family.
🔍
Comprehensive Damage Inspections
Hidden moisture behind drywall or under flooring can lead to major issues later. We use thermal imaging and moisture meters to find every drop of water before we leave the job site.

Rapid Structural Drying v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Water can be contaminated, and DIY extraction can lead to further damage and health hazards.
Water-soaked ceiling with no visible damage Maybe Yes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ards if left untreated.
Minor water spill on carpet Yes No Quick action and DIY extraction can prevent further damage and cost.
Significant water damage with multiple materials affected No Yes Complex water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and health hazards.
Water damage in a crawl space or hard-to-reach area No Yes Specialized equipment and expertise are required to safely and effectively extract water from these areas.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Tucson Estates, AZ

The cost of Rapid Structural Drying in Tucson Estates, AZ can v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to restore your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Plan Development $200 – $500 The extent of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ions.
Equipment Rental and Setup $500 – $2,000 The type and quantity of equipment needed, as well as the complexity of the job.
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of water present, and the type of materials affected.
Dehumidification and Monitoring $500 – $2,000 The extent of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ions.
Final Inspection and Clean-up $200 – $500 The complexity of the job, the amount of materials affected, and local conditions.
